Black & Missing Foundation

Hall fronts the partnership between Access Hollywood and the Black & Missing Foundation. Her role involves interviewing authorities and families of missing people of color to raise awareness for cold cases.

About

Zuri Hall was born in Toledo, Ohio, on June 2, 1988. She developed an early interest in singing and acting, leading her to study Theatre at The Ohio State University. After graduating with a Bachelor of Arts in strategic communication in 2010, Hall pursued further training in improvisation at the Upright Citizen’s Brigade in New York City. Her career began in local television, where she gained experience covering events and interviewing celebrities. She became the first woman to win the ‘Face of MyINDY-TV’ competition, and served as an on-camera host and producer for ‘Living Dayton’ on WDTN from December 2011 to December 2012. Hall also worked as an official MC for sports teams like the Indiana Pacers for the 2010-2011 and 2011-2012 NBA seasons, the Indianapolis Indians, and the Indiana Fever. In 2012, she was the official MC for the Super Bowl Village during Super Bowl XLVI in Indianapolis, introducing national recording artists.

Her career progressed with roles at FUSE TV as co-host of ‘Trending 10’ and appearances on VH1’s ‘Big Morning Buzz Live’ and E!’s ‘Fashion Police’. From 2015 to 2019, Hall was a daily correspondent and frequent fill-in co-anchor for ‘E! News’. During this period, she also hosted MTV’s after-shows and reunions for ‘The Challenge’. In October 2019, Hall transitioned to NBC, joining ‘Access Hollywood’ as a correspondent and ‘American Ninja Warrior’ as a sideline reporter. She also co-hosts ‘All Access’, focusing on entertainment news, human interest, and true crime. Hall has made guest appearances in scripted shows, including a role opposite Jen Aniston in Apple TV’s ‘The Morning Show’ in 2019, multiple appearances on ‘The Arrangement’ on E!, and ‘Nobodies’ on TV Land. She is also the host of ‘Zuri Hall’s Hot Happy Mess’ podcast, launched in November 2019 with iHeartRadio and Charlamagne Tha God’s Black Effect Podcast Network.

Throughout her career, Hall has been recognized for her contributions, including a Regional Emmy Award for Outstanding Host and Talent, earned a year after college. In 2017, she received a Daytime Emmy Award nomination as part of ‘E! News’ for Outstanding Entertainment News Program. Beyond her on-camera roles, she maintains a YouTube channel, ‘Hey Zuri Hall’, with over 100,000 subscribers, where she discusses ‘love life, and style for girls who hustle’. Hall is also involved in social impact initiatives, fronting the partnership between ‘Access Hollywood’ and the Black & Missing Foundation and serving as a panelist on Bravo’s ‘Race in America: Our Vote Counts’ in 2020.
